What are the health benefits of swimming?

Swimming is a great, low-impact sport. It is usually suitable for all ages & fitness levels if you know how to lớn swim properly. Swimming can help people recovering from injury.

Swimming has 4 main ‘strokes’: freestyle, backstroke, breaststroke và butterfly. If you are a capable swimmer, you can swim on your own, or in a team or squad.

It offers a few health benefits.

Fitness: if you swim fast, swimming can be a high-intensity workout that helps get you fit. It burns kilojoules, increases your heart rate & improves your ability khổng lồ exercise longer.

Muscle strength: swimming is a full-body resistance exercise. It strengthens nearly all the muscles in your toàn thân while working your core to develop stability.

Low impact: swimming in water relieves pressure on your weight-bearing joints, such as knees and ankles. This means you can build muscle & get fit while reducing your chance of joint injury.

Mental health: like all exercise, swimming causes your body to release natural endorphins. This boosts your mood và relieves stress. Some people find the repetitive motions in swimming a great way to relax and clear their head of negative thoughts.

Brain function: by increasing blood flow & oxygen to lớn your brain, swimming can help you feel more alert & improve your memory.

Social impact: swimming can be a social thể thao — there are many swim clubs or squads, where you can work out & socialise at the same time.

Who is swimming best suited to?

Consider swimming if you are looking to get fit or take on a new sport. It is a great option for beginners since you can gradually increase how much you swim as you get stronger.

Swimming is a great thể thao for all ages. It is a convenient way to lớn exercise with so many Australians living near public pools or swimming beaches. Meanwhile, heated indoor pools and a mild climate across much of australia mean that swimming is a year-round sport for many people.

Swimming has many benefits for people who suffer from joint và muscle pain, such as arthritis pain. Being buoyant in water can help relieve stiffness & increase mobility. While swimming builds strength in muscles that tư vấn the joints.

How can I feel more confident in the water?

If you are not a strong swimmer, want to improve your style or are starting out, tương tác your local aquatic centre about adult swimming lessons.

If you are a beginner, start by spending time in a pool at a depth where you feel comfortable. Whether at the beach or in a public pool, only swim when there is a lifeguard on duty.

Swimming laps with others in a squad, training with a coach or getting group lessons can improve your water skills. Water-based exercise classes, such as aqua aerobics, can also help you gain confidence và skills. Plus they build strength & fitness that will help you swim.

If you are swimming to lớn recover from injury or illness, hydrotherapy may be a good option. Hydrotherapy is a khung of water therapy. A physiotherapist or exercise physiologist will guide you & tailor exercises to lớn your specific needs. You can have one-on-one or group hydrotherapy sessions.

How bởi I start swimming in a safe way?

Have lessons if you need them. Many community pools run swim schools for adults & children — it is never too late, or too early, to lớn learn.

If you are new to lớn swimming, get a health check from your doctor before you begin training, especially if you are older than 55 or have a health condition.

Once you are ready to begin, warm up and stretch khổng lồ help prevent cramps or injuries. Never swim if there is no one else around. Ideally, you should only swim when there is a lifeguard on duty. Follow the safety signs posted at your pool or beach.

If you have children, consider enrolling them in swimming lessons. Lessons will give them the skills lớn stay safe in the water, và help them to lớn enjoy swimming throughout their life. Babies can start swimming lessons from 4 months of age.

If you are unwell, for example if you have gastroenteritis, diarrhoea or vomiting, don’t swim for at least 2 weeks after these symptoms have stopped lớn avoid spreading illness to lớn other pool users.

How vị I avoid injury while swimming?

Whenever you are near water, you are at risk of drowning. Alcohol can increase this risk. Never swim if you have consumed alcohol. Drinking also impairs your ability to lớn supervise children who are in, or near, water.

Never dive into water If you bởi vì not know its depth. Diving into water that is too shallow can lead lớn spinal injuries such as paralysis.

‘Swimmer’s shoulder’ is a term to describe any injury khổng lồ the shoulder that occurs because of swimming. You can reduce the chance of injury by learning a good stroke style và stretching before each swim.

Take 5 minutes before & after your swim lớn stretch your muscles and expand your range of motions to lớn prevent injury, especially to your shoulders và back.

How vày I stay motivated while swimming?

Once you are in the water, how quick the time passes when you start swimming may surprise you. Relax into the rhythm of the repetitive motions. Try lớn enjoy the feeling of moving through the water. Focus on these good feelings whenever you make plans to swim, khổng lồ associate swimming with positive thoughts.

Here are some tips to lớn help you stay motivated when you take up swimming for sport.

Join a club or squad, or arrange lớn swim in the lane next to lớn a friend. It is harder lớn cancel when other people are expecting you. Vary your stroke. You could bởi vì breaststroke on one day, freestyle on another & a few laps of backstroke on a different day. While different strokes may keep you interested, you are working a few muscle groups và reducing muscle fatigue. Make swimming part of your weekly routine. Setting aside a regular time lớn swim each week will remove some decision-making. Phối short- & long-term goals for yourself. Setting goals that are realistic & achievable, but also a bit of a ‘stretch’, will help keep you motivated. Goal setting helps you measure how far you have come from being a beginner to gaining strength and skill. Whenever you feel a dip in your interest levels, reflect on your achievements. Remind yourself of the health benefits of swimming. Even if you are one of those people who does not love swimming, you will most likely love the results. Feeling good about yourself can be motivating.
